How long does the touch-up paint take to dry?
It's touch-dry within 10 to 15 minutes at room temperature. We recommend letting it fully cure for 24 hours before washing or waxing your car.

What if my scratch goes all the way down to the primer or bare metal?
For deeper scratches that expose metal or raw primer, apply a thin layer of micro filler putty first to level the surface, then follow up with the touch-up paint.
